Step-by-Step Instructions
- Prepare the Sauce Base: Pour half of the marinara sauce into the bottom of your slow cooker, spreading it evenly.
- Mix the Meatball 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the eggs, then add the bre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, onion, herbs, garlic, salt, oregano, and pepper. Stir until well combined.
- Incorporate the Ground Chicken: Gently fold in the ground chicken, being careful not to overwork the mixture.
- Form the Meatballs: Shape the mixture into 1.5-inch meatballs and place them on the marinara sauce in the slow cooker.
- Add the Remaining Sauce: Pour the remaining marinara sauce over the meatballs, ensuring they are coated.
- Slow Cook to Perfection: Cover and cook on LOW for 6 to 8 hours or until the internal temperature reaches 165°F.
- Optional Cheese Topping: Sprinkle mozzarella cheese over the meatballs during the last 15 minutes of cooking.
- Serve and Garnish: Lift meatballs from the slow cooker and serve warm with garnishes.
